Copper-Catalyzed N-Arylation of Sulfoximines with Arylboronic Acids under Mild Conditions

Abstract

The use of copper(I) iodide and 4-DMAP achieves a N-arylation of sulfoximines with various arylboronic acids, including sterically substrates, in excellent yields at room temperature within a short span of time.
